The Qatar Automotive Engine Pulley Market was estimated at USD 464 Million in 2025 and is projected to reach USD 620 Million by 2032, growing at a CAGR of 4.2% from 2026 to 2032. This growth trajectory is being driven by the increasing demand for efficient engine components, as local automotive manufacturers aim to enhance vehicle performance and durability in the challenging desert conditions of Qatar. Moreover, advancements in materials science and manufacturing processes are fostering the creation of lightweight, high-performance pulleys that optimize engine efficiency.

The automotive engine pulley serves a critical role in Qatar's automotive sector, where vehicles are often subjected to extreme temperatures and rugged terrain. The market is responding to this unique demand by focusing on the development of pulleys that not only enhance operational efficiency but also ensure longevity and reliability.
Furthermore, the shift towards sustainable automotive practices is prompting innovations within the engine pulley market. Manufacturers are increasingly adopting eco-friendly materials and processes, aligning with Qatar's broader environmental objectives and the global move towards greener automotive technologies.
Despite the positive growth outlook, several constraints are impacting the Qatar automotive engine pulley market. The presence of established international manufacturers poses a significant challenge for local companies striving to capture market share. In addition, fluctuations in raw material prices, such as those of steel and aluminum, create volatility in production costs. This uncertainty affects pricing strategies and profitability. Furthermore, ensuring that locally manufactured engine pulleys meet stringent international quality standards requires continuous investment in technology and quality control measures.
Currently, the market is witnessing a trend towards the integration of advanced materials, such as composites and polymers, that enhance pulley performance while reducing weight. Moreover, the growing focus on electric and hybrid vehicles is influencing the design and application of engine pulleys, necessitating innovations that cater to new powertrains. Automation in manufacturing processes is also becoming increasingly common, allowing for precision engineering that meets the demands of modern automotive applications.
